Product Details

Verified Reactivity
Mouse, Human
Antibody Type
Monoclonal
Host Species
Armenian Hamster
Immunogen
Helios peptide (aa 51-107)
Formulation
Phosphate-buffered solution, pH 7.2, containing 0.09% sodium azide and BSA (origin USA)
Preparation
The antibody was purified by affinity chromatography, and conjugated with PE under optimal conditions.
Concentration
Lot-specific (to obtain lot-specific concentration, please enter the lot number in our Concentration and Expiration Lookup or Certificate of Analysis online tools.)
Storage & Handling
The antibody solution should be stored undiluted between 2°C and 8°C, and protected from prolonged exposure to light. Do not freeze.
Application

ICFC - Quality tested

Recommended Usage

Each lot of this antibody is quality control tested by intracellular flow cytometry using our True-Nuclear? Transcription Factor Staining Protocol. It is recommended that the reagent be titrated for optimal performance for each application.
For flow cytometric staining, the suggested use of this reagent is 5 ?l per million cells in 100 ?l staining volume or 5 ?l per 100 ?l of whole blood.

Excitation Laser
Blue Laser (488 nm)
Green Laser (532 nm)/Yellow-Green Laser (561 nm)
Application Notes

NOTE: For flow cytometric staining with this clone, True-Nuclear? Transcription Factor Buffer Set (Cat. No. 424401) offers improved staining and is highly recommended over the Foxp3 Fix/Perm Buffer Set (Cat. No. 421403) and the True-Nuclear? 10X Perm Buffer (Cat. No. 424403).

Antigen Details

Structure
A zinc finger nuclear transcription factor of the Ikaros family, containing 2 zinc-finger domains in C-terminal region.
Distribution

Regulatory T cells (Tregs), conventional T cells, thymocytes.

Function
Plays an important role in T cell development and homeostasis, involved in tumor immunity.
Cell Type
T cells, Thymocytes, Tregs
